Transaction 51059fafc52877c42dbf8b04d13b65f32786ad6dabba52d623ded07ad37eaf5b

1 Input
2 Outputs
  • 51059fafc52877c42dbf8b04d13b65f32786ad6dabba52d623ded07ad37eaf5b:0
  • value  1458699
    address  mvVsR6cwN4YdEvTEZ3Hz3MYgLeciZHziq9
  • 51059fafc52877c42dbf8b04d13b65f32786ad6dabba52d623ded07ad37eaf5b:1
  • value  3755484994
    address  2NFNSeNgfpthGT5ZxUkX9tVqpsENauuDXMa